Maybe I'm missing something, but what is involved in boycotting the NRA? What do companies buy from the NRA? Seriously, I keep seeing this, but don't know how this is hurting the NRA.
 
Maybe I'm missing something, but what is involved in boycotting the NRA? What do companies buy from the NRA? Seriously, I keep seeing this, but don't know how this is hurting the NRA.

There are partnerships in place giving discounts to NRA members. Insurance, banking, retail, health club memeberships, etc. Some of the companies are discontinuing their special NRA membership discounts. The boycott is putting pressure on more companies to do so.

Their membership is huge.

The NRA usually says they have 5,000,000 members or so. That's a big group, for sure, but by far not the biggest interest group out there. AARP has 37.8 million members, for instance. The challenge, of course, is that the NRA is a single-issue group where many others focus on multiple issues that affect their membership, so the NRA's lobbying and advertising dollars are much more focused.
